Project Management Support for the AQUAPOLES Project
Project Background
AQUAPOLES is a large-scale aquaculture investment initiative promoted by FONSIS (Fonds Souverain d’Investissements Stratégiques du Sénégal) to support the development of Senegal’s aquaculture sector. The project aims to establish an integrated aquaculture value chain comprising industrial fish farms, a fish feed manufacturing plant, and a fish processing facility. Prior to investment, FONSIS commissioned a series of technical, commercial, economic, financial and environmental studies to assess the feasibility and viability of the project.
To support investment decision-making, FONSIS appointed COFAD as Technical Advisor and Owner’s Engineer (Assistance à la Maîtrise d’Ouvrage – AMO) to independently review project studies, assess technical and financial assumptions, and evaluate the project’s bankability against international standards.
Objectives
The overall objective of the assignment is to provide independent technical and financial expertise throughout the project preparation phase and support FONSIS in validating the feasibility and investment readiness of the AQUAPOLES project. COFAD’s role includes:
- Reviewing the technical design and production models of marine and inland aquaculture farms;
- Assessing the feasibility of the proposed fish feed manufacturing facility;
- Evaluating the design and operational requirements of the fish processing unit;
- Reviewing the business plan and financial model, including production assumptions, investment requirements and financial indicators;
- Identifying technical, operational and investment risks;
- Preparing an independent bankability assessment to support future financing and implementation decisions.
Key Activities
Technical Review of Aquaculture Farms
- Assessment of proposed species and production systems;
- Review of farm sizing, stocking densities, biosecurity and feeding strategies;
- Evaluation of hydraulic, energy, pumping and control infrastructures;
- Assessment of technical, economic and financial viability.
Fish Feed Mill Feasibility Review
- Validation of production capacity and feed formulations;
- Assessment of raw material sourcing strategies;
- Review of feed manufacturing, storage and processing systems;
- Identification of relevant certification requirements.
Fish Processing Facility Review
- Evaluation of material flows, cold chain and processing systems;
- Review of facility layouts and operational processes;
- Assessment of compliance with food safety and hygiene standards.
Business Plan and Bankability Assessment
- Review of key technical and financial assumptions against international benchmarks;
- Assessment of the robustness and auditability of the financial model;
- Evaluation of project risks and investment readiness;
- Preparation of an independent bankability report and strategic recommendations for investors.
